Description Parallel is an advanced AI co-pilot specifically designed for Google Ads, revolutionizing how marketers manage and optimize their campaigns. It automates critical aspects of campaign management, from initial setup and ad creative generation to continuous performance optimization and strategic insights. This tool empowers digital marketing agencies, in-house teams, and businesses to significantly save time, improve their return on investment (ROI), and efficiently scale advertising efforts across multiple Google Ads accounts, transforming complex PPC management into a streamlined, AI-driven process. Pongo is an innovative open-source visual language model (VLM) engineered to bridge the gap between visual content and textual understanding. It empowers users and AI systems to 'see,' interpret, and answer complex questions about images using natural language text prompts. Designed for ease of integration and deployment, Pongo stands out as a versatile foundation for a wide array of applications, from enhancing AI agents with visual perception to automating large-scale visual data analysis, making advanced visual AI accessible to developers and researchers alike.
What It Does Parallel integrates directly with Google Ads accounts to provide end-to-end campaign automation. It leverages artificial intelligence to analyze performance data, generate highly relevant ad copy and targeting strategies, and continuously adjust bids and budgets for optimal results. The tool identifies growth opportunities and executes necessary adjustments autonomously, ensuring campaigns achieve their objectives with minimal manual intervention and maximum efficiency. Pongo functions by taking an image as input alongside a natural language text prompt, such as a question or command. It then processes both inputs using its underlying large language and vision models to comprehend the visual content in context and generate a relevant textual response. This enables it to describe images, identify objects, answer specific queries about visual scenes, and perform contextual analysis, effectively giving AI systems the ability to interpret the world visually.
